Transaction 192829ce5d9c00ab3848971a713045d845973b389d82bac303dd990b97123fab

block
e541e056f9a6756634e95ae3dba75751a5e7c8e2bfe875f25cdc40ab1f78173b

2 Inputs

27 Outputs